The pheasant's summer holiday draws to a close as shooting season begins on this Norfolk game reserve. Pheasant season gets off with a bang - followed by many more - as the landed folk of Norfolk take aim. For pheasants the red ring on the calendar is 1 October each year; few creatures fear the end of the summer months more than game birds bred to be blasted, but at least these poor creatures got to appear in the newsreels.
